Abstract
The utility model discloses a kind of reshaping devices of high speed continuous punching cornerite mold, including bottom plate, the upper end of the bottom plate is fixedly connected with link block, limit hole is provided at left and right sides of the link block, the intracavity sidewall fixation of the limit hole is inlaid with ball plate, the inside of the ball plate is inlaid with ball, the inside of the limit hole is plugged with gag lever post, the upper end of the gag lever post is fixedly connected with pressing plate, the upper center activity of the pressing plate is plugged with drive rod, pass through connection axis connection push rod at left and right sides of the lower end of the drive rod, and the lower end of two push rods passes through connecting shaft respectively and is connected with the first dressing stick and the second dressing stick.The reshaping device of the high speed continuous punching cornerite mold, by being equipped with the structure of the first dressing stick, the second dressing stick and corner block, so that mold is more accurate to the shaping of labor cost;By being equipped with the structure of ball, the positioning for improving two gag lever posts is more accurate.

Working principle: the reshaping device of high speed continuous punching cornerite mold when being worked, half at cornerite block it is straight
Angle is placed between two corner blocks 8, then starts power device and drive rod 13 is driven to move downward, so that 7 He of pressing plate
Gag lever post 6 moves downward, so that the first dressing stick 16 and the second dressing stick 17 can squeeze workpiece between corner block 8, is being driven
When bar 13 moves downward, two push rods 14 will push the first dressing stick 16 and the second dressing stick 17 and separate, and go to squeeze two triangles
Workpiece between block 8, while two corner blocks 8 can rotate down, so that the inclined-plane of corner block 8 squeezes labor cost, so that
The angle of labor cost becomes accurate 90 degree, so that mold is more accurate to the shaping of labor cost, and the structure of device is simple, passes through
The structure of ball 5, so that the positioning for improving two gag lever posts 6 is more accurate, ensure that so that ball 5 is more wear-resisting
Quality of the mold to the shaping of workpiece.
